Do you like milling people? Stealing their spells and denying their plays? Well, by god, do I got a deck for you!

This deck is a Dimir mill deck with the purpose of using all those discarded (or exiled) cards to gain an advantage and stumble our opponents (that is, when they don't mill an Eldrazi titan or 15 lands in a row). Mill cards are mostly limited to triggered abilities and table-wide effects, though some especially brutal mill cards like [[Traumatize]] and [[Keening Stone]] are included to really give those problem players a sting in the ass. All this goes to fuel our commander's ability to steal and cast spells from opponents graveyards, so added protection and evasion is key to our success. Some of favorite cards in this categorary are [[Spreading Seas]], which can both mana-screw an opponent and allow Wrexial to Islandwalk in, [[Urborg, Tomb of Yawgmoth]], to provide a similar effect, and the lieutenant of the deck [[Stormtide Leviathan]], who gives us a blue Urborg and locks out our opponents land creatures from attacking. In the end, the goal is to survive the early game to eventually grind out and out-value our opponents until we kill them with combat damage or an infinite mill combo ([[Mindcrank]]+[[Duskmantle Guildmage]]/[[Bloodchief Ascension]]), or they scoop after getting Traumatized turn 4.
